Common Residential & Commercial Roofing Scams in Bascom

Be aware of these tactic used by unlicensed operators

🚫

Storm Chaser Scams

Out-of-town crews flood the area after hail or windstorms, claim urgent fixes, take hefty deposits, then vanish or slap on shoddy patches.

🚫

Upfront Deposit Rip-Off

Contractor demands full or large cash payment before work starts, then ghosts you or does minimal work.

🚫

Bait-and-Switch Pricing

Quotes rock-bottom price for shingles, but once on roof, 'discovers' extra damage needing costly extras without prior agreement.

🚫

Cheap Materials Fraud

Installs low-grade shingles or skips underlayment, leading to early failure. Warranties are fake or ignored.

How to Verify a Professional

1

Insurance

Insist on a current certificate of insurance (COI) for general liability (at least $1M) and workers' comp. Call the insurance company using the contact on the COI to confirm it's active and covers your job scope.

2

Licensing

Ohio does not require statewide licensing for roofing contractors, but they must comply with local codes. Contact the Seneca County Building Department or Village of Bascom to check for required registrations, permits, or complaints. Always verify any claimed credentials directly.

3

References

Ask for 3+ recent references from Bascom or Seneca County jobs. Call them yourself to hear about workmanship, cleanup, timelines, and if they'd hire again.

Protection FAQs

Do roofing contractors need a license in Ohio?

No statewide license is required for roofers in Ohio. But they must pull local permits—verify with Seneca County Building Department. Check Ohio AG for any registration if it's home solicitation.

How do I confirm a roofer's insurance?

Get a COI and call the insurer directly to verify coverage, limits, and dates. Don't trust just a scan or verbal promise.

Is a big deposit normal for roofing jobs?

No—10-30% max at start, rest after inspections or phases. Full upfront is a huge red flag.

Should I allow door-to-door roofers to inspect?

Avoid it. Hire a trusted local inspector first or skip unsolicited visits altogether.

What payment methods protect me best?

Credit card or check for dispute options. Never all-cash, especially upfront.

What if I think I've been scammed?

Report immediately to Bascom police, Ohio Attorney General (1-800-282-0515), and BBB. Stop payments and document everything.
